As the year wound down, we took a thoughtful, and honest look at what style gave us in 2025, and what we're officially leaving behind. This final episode of the year starts, as always, with In the News, where Bec breaks down a thought-provoking article asking, "Why can't fashion see what it's doing to women?" The conversation sets the tone for a deeper reflection on how fashion messaging, trends, and expectations land in real life. From there, we move into our own style recap, sharing personal style wins, wobbles, and wardrobe surprises from the year. We talked about the trends we truly loved wearing, the ones that sounded great in theory but didn't work in practice, and the pieces we never expected to reach for but did, again and again. This episode isn't about trend forecasting it's about clarity. What felt good? What didn't? And what lessons are we carrying forward into 2026 when it comes to personal style, confidence, and getting dressed with intention? It's an honest, reflective conversation about evolving taste, realistic dressing, and letting go of what no longer serves us sartorially and otherwise.
